PHP Constants

Constants seperti variabel, namun setelah didefinisikan tidak dapat diubah.
Nama konstan yang valid dimulai dengan huruf atau garis bawah (tanpa tanda $ sebelum nama Constants). Tidak seperti variabel, konstanta otomatis global di seluruh skrip.

Membuat constant
Untuk membuat gunakan fungsi define()

Contoh:

<?php
define("HALO", "Selamat datang di teknikkoding.com!");
echo HALO;
?>

pada pembuatan constant diatas bersifat case sensitif. untuk membuat case insensitif set parameter ke 3 menjadi true, Contoh:

<?php
define("HALO", "Selamat datang di teknikkoding.com!",true);
echo halo;
?>

Meski kita men set name constant dengan “HALO” kita dapat memanggilnya dengan “halo”.

PHP Constant Arrays
Di php7 kita dapat membuat constant array menggunakan define().
Caranya sebagai berikut:

<?php
define("mobil", [
    "Ferrary",
    "BMW",
    "Toyota"
]);
echo mobil[0];
?>

Constans juga bersifat global sehingga dapat dipanggil langsung didalam function, Contoh:

<?php
define("HALO", "Selamat datang di teknikkoding.com!",true);

function tesHalo() {
    echo HALO;
}
 
tesHalo();
?>

 

Related posts

Leave a Comment